Ticket #: Vault locked, blocking config hot-reload work. Hey — welcome aboard. The Emberlock config service hot-reloads from the sealed vault every 30s, but the vault locked itself after three bad attempts during last week's demo, so reloads are silently failing and everyone's running stale settings. Restarting won't help; the daemon just retries the locked mount. You'll need to unseal it manually from the ops box before touching the reload code. The unseal prompt expects the recovery passphrase written directly below.

recovery phrase for fajeg-kawep: druix-gorius-briax-ulaeth-fraox-lammir-pelox-jormir-pelwyn-julir

**Ticket QRF-2214: Session-token refresh failing after drift in Pellwright gateway config**

Tokens issued by the Pellwright auth gateway fail to refresh roughly 11% of the time in prod. Investigation shows the refresh-window setting drifted from the declared baseline during a manual hotfix two weeks ago; staging was never updated, which is why QA did not reproduce it. No evidence of token leakage, but the shortened window forces silent re-authentication. For comparison against the baseline, the current prod gateway values are reproduced below.

config for kawig-kagug:
WENETH_PIN=0097
WENETH_TENANT=silath
WENETH_METRICS_HOST=metrics.weneth.qirvangrid.example
WENETH_SEAL=seal_9505f14d
WENETH_STANDBY_TEAM=sorox

## Who to contact: Brindleworth SFTP drop

Partner files from Brindleworth Logistics land in the nightly SFTP drop and are swept into the Corvid ingestion pipeline by 06:00. If a file is missing, malformed, or stuck in the incoming folder, do not retry the sweep manually. The drop is owned by the Partner Integrations team, and the fastest way to reach them is by mail.

escalation mailbox, kaweg-kahif: druwyn.sordor@nelvroworks.corp

Hi all — just a heads-up from the front desk at Thornvale Court: both lifts will be out of action this weekend for their annual maintenance check. If you're a contractor coming in on Saturday or Sunday, you'll need to use the east stairwell instead, and please allow a bit of extra time for hauling kit up. The stairwell door locks automatically, so to get back in from each landing, punch in the code below.

staff pass of baweg-bawep = bdg-AIU-1